
Tymbark is a village situated in Limanowa County, within the Lesser Poland Voivodeship, located in the southern part of Poland. The village is positioned approximately 10 kilometers west of Limanowa, which serves as the county seat, and about 25 kilometers northwest of Nowy Sącz. Kraków, a significant regional urban center, is accessible approximately 70 kilometers to the northwest. The village is connected by key transport routes, including National road DK28, which traverses Tymbark, and Voivodeship road DW968. The economic landscape of Tymbark and its broader Limanowa County is characterized by sectors such as agriculture, food processing, and diverse light manufacturing. The region holds a notable presence in the fruit processing industry, alongside general light production and timber-related activities. The construction sector also represents a documented part of the local economy.
